Oval and out
Glentoran 1-0 Cliftonville
Cliftonville exited the Sadler’s Peaky Blinder Irish Cup at the second round stage courtesy of a narrow reverse at the hands of Glentoran at The Oval this evening.
Ruaidhri Donnelly headed the only goal of the game early in the second-half and, though the Reds threatened through Liam Bagnall, Michael McCrudden and Paul O’Neill – who saw a penalty appeal waved by away by referee Andrew Davey – in the closing stages, the hosts held on to book a quarter-final berth.
